What does the best definition for "Adequate sleep"?
Answer explanation
Adequate sleep Getting sufficient and quality rest during the night, essential for well-being. giấc ngủ đủ Eg: Doctors recommend getting at least 7-8 hours of adequate sleep each night for optimal health.

What does the best definition for "Advocate for"?
Answer explanation
Advocate for to publicly support or suggest an idea, development, or way of doing something ủng hộ Eg: We will continue to advocate for a regional, cooperative approach to the construction project.

Vietnamese meaning of "Allocate"?
Answer explanation
Allocate to give something to someone as their share of a total amount, to use in a particular way phân bổ Eg: The government is allocating £10 million for health education.

Vietnamese meaning of "Binge"?
Answer explanation
Binge an occasion when an activity is done in an extreme way, especially eating, drinking, or spending money ăn uống vô độ Eg: The documentary explores the effects of binge drinking among college students.

Complete the sentence: "Jenny experienced .........................after months of working overtime without taking a break, leading to stress and fatigue."
Answer explanation
Burnout A state of chronic physical and emotional exhaustion, often caused by excessive work-related stress. kiệt sức, mệt mỏi vì công việc Eg: Jenny experienced burnout after months of working overtime without taking a break, leading to stress and fatigue.

Vietnamese of "Collaborate"?
Answer explanation
Collaborate To work with someone else for a special purpose Hợp tác Eg: A German company collaborated with a Swiss firm to develop the product.

What word is this definition of: "The methods a person uses to deal with stressful situations"?
Answer explanation
Coping skill The methods a person uses to deal with stressful situations kỹ năng đối phó Eg: After a stressful day, going for a run became her go-to coping skill to relieve tension and boost her mood.
